J/A+A/382/118     Spectroscopic sub-systems in multiple stars (Tokovinin+, 2002)
================================================================================
Statistics of spectroscopic sub-systems in visual multiple stars
    Tokovinin A.A., Smekhov M.G.
   <Astron. Astrophys. 382, 118 (2002)>
   =2002A&A...382..118T
================================================================================
ADC_Keywords: Stars, double and multiple ; Binaries, spectroscopic ;
              Radial velocities ; Rotational velocities
Keywords: binaries: visual - binaries: spectroscopic

Description:
    A large sample of visual multiples of spectral types F5-M has been
    surveyed for the presence of spectroscopic sub-systems.
    In table 1 we provide basic identifiers for the components or their
    combinations, average radial velocities, parameters of correlation
    dips and analysis of the velocity variability and physical relation.
    Notes contain comments and additional identifiers. Individual radial
    velocities yet unpublished are listed in table 2. Table 6 is extracted
    from the Multiple Star Catalog (Cat. <J/A+AS/124/75>) for the analysis
    of the statistics of spectroscopic+visual multiple stellar systems.
